There is a lot of flexibility when it comes to considering what will be a good budget for your wedding flowers.
The importance of flowers and how much of you’d like them to feature on your day, for example. It’s also important to remember, it’s your day and it should reflect your taste and style.
For those desiring flowers to be a main feature on their big day, allowing 15% of the overall budget will ensure your wedding party, ceremony spaces & reception celebrations are petalled & styled to scented perfection.
Below is a general outline of what your budget will provide, within different price ranges, to assist you plan your big day blooms.
